Scholarships

All Academic Underwriters receive scholarships for their students or junior faculty to attend, and each school awards the scholarships to their students.

Each scholarship includes:

  • Full conference registration
  • Travel reimbursement funds up to $600 to include airfare, airport shuttle/taxi, and other reasonable travel expenses
  • Hotel accommodations for four nights

Supporter underwriters get 2 scholarships.

Scholarship recipients can pick up a reimbursement packet at the conference and mail it in after the conference.

Awards Presentation

The Awards presentation will take place at 7:30 p.m. on Thursday, October 1 at the JW Marriott Starr Pass Resort.

This will be a theatre-style presentation, dinner will not be served.

The awards presentation will honor the Anita Borg Award winners for Social Impact and Technical Leadership, the Change Agent Award winners, and the Denice Denton Award winner.

There is no additional charge for conference attendees.

Prior to the awards presentation there will be a reception with hors d oeuvres and a cash bar, and immediately following the awards presentation there will be a dance party.
